Short Term Trends

Charles County’s overall heating oil use varies from year to year, primarily depending on how cold each winter is. As the temperature outside gets colder, homes’ heating systems need to burn more and more oil to keep homes warm. Last winter in Charles County, the average outside temperature was 3.0° F warmer than the prior winter's average outside temperature.

Charles County Heating Oil Delivery Overview

3,391 households in Charles County heat their homes with fuel oil. This makes oil delivery essential when Charles County thermometers drop as low as 42.5° F each winter.

5 Charles County Oil Companies Go the Distance

With 2 million gallons of heating oil delivered to Charles County homeowners during the winter of 2023, the Charles County community relies on its 5 oil companies to keep warm.

Oil delivery is a two step process: First, an oil truck picks up oil at the nearest bulk fuel terminal. In the case of Charles County, two of the closest terminals are Motiva in Fairfax, VA and Buckeye in Baltimore, MD. Then, the truck delivers the #2 heating oil to homes and businesses in Charles County.
